Article summary:

1. The use of discontinuous steel fiber reinforcement was investigated to increase punching shear strength and deformation capacity of slab-column connections.

2. Ten slabs with different fiber reinforced concretes and steel reinforcement ratios were tested under monotonically increased concentrated load.

3. Three approximately full-scale slab-column connections, two reinforced with fiber reinforced concrete and the other with headed shear studs, were tested under combined gravity load and bi-axial lateral displacements.
